In a series of candid posts, the 28-year-old offered his take on the controversy — and stood up for free speech, even if he’s not exactly a Kimmel fan.
According to Variety, Kimmel took aim at conservative reactions to the tragedy, saying, “We hit some new lows over the weekend with the MAGA gang desperately trying to characterize this kid who killed Charlie Kirk as anything other than one of them.”
Stelen Covel Defends Jimmy Kimmel
While the internet lit up with debate, Covel shared his perspective on Instagram Stories — and it wasn’t what some might expect.
He also suggested the move may have been less about public outrage and more about dollars and cents. "Companies like Disney make safe decisions like this all the time. Likely just a business decision to save money from Bob Igor. (Bob Iger is the CEO of Disney, ABC's parent company.)"
Was Jimmy Kimmel Fired?
According to PBS, ABC has suspended the show, but no one knows for how long. Neither Kimmel nor the network has made a formal statement about a return date or future plans for the program.
Some, including Covel, speculate that Kimmel could easily move to streaming or podcasting if ABC cuts ties for good. “He will do a show on Netflix or Hulu or a podcast or some other slop and make the same money,” Covel added.
